Chapter 305: Chapter 305: I Don’t Want to Bring Up the Past
The fans were adamant and not buying it; they jostled each other, trying to cross over the red line that surrounded them.
“A lighthearted apology, what good does that do? Can you give us back our beloved brother Chen Ling, who we once adored with all our hearts!”
“People these days are really disgusting, aren’t they, willing to do anything for money? Doesn’t the production team check thoroughly? You have someone backing you up, don’t you!”
Chen Ling silently bowed her head, intending to leave from the side. She truly couldn’t make amends; she had let down the fans who once loved her.
Some of the fans were not about to let her go so easily. They stepped forward, intending to grab her, “You’re not going anywhere until you give us an explanation today! You must compensate us for our losses!”
This act was undoubtedly a trigger, inciting others who had only dared to shout to rush forward, all grabbing at Chen Ling and continuously hurling accusations at her.
“Everybody calm down!” Chen Ling was, after all, only one person; how could she withstand such a crowd?
Just as she was at a loss, a car slowed to a stop beside her, followed by several bodyguards stepping out to maintain order at the scene, “Chen Ling, get in the car.”
Chen Ling was startled as she looked at the unfamiliar woman. She didn’t know her, but the situation didn’t allow her to think too much about it. Besides, the woman had called her by name, so she might have been sent by the company.
As she got in the car, she realized that Sang Qiao was also sitting inside, and in the passenger seat was the famed Lawyer Shangguan, “Sister Qiao, Lawyer Shangguan.”
“We just happened to pass by and saw you being surrounded, so we stopped to pick you up. You… you’re really a girl?”
Meng Jiahe sized her up, hardly able to believe it. At least until today’s trending topic broke out, she had never doubted Chen Ling’s gender.
“Yes.” Chen Ling nodded, there was nothing left to hide; it was common knowledge now.
“Your company has abandoned you, do you know that?” Meng Jiahe looked at the frail girl, her mood complicated. How could such a seemingly good person have accrued so much debt?
“I know, thanks just now. Just drop me off at any bus station.”
Chen Ling smiled bitterly; she had always known that once the scandal broke, the company would undoubtedly abandon her without hesitation. It was just that she now had an additional debt to the production team.
Thinking of the astronomical amounts, she really couldn’t think of what she should do next.
“Chen Ling, what are you planning to do next? Have you considered switching to another management company?”
As Meng Jiahe asked this question, the people in the passenger seat and beside her glanced over, seemingly saying: weren’t we just stopping to pick someone up?
Meng Jiahe guiltily lowered her head; she really couldn’t bear to see Chen Ling in such a pitiful state. As an agent for so long, she knew all too well what Chen Ling was about to face.
But she wasn’t a philanthropist and would naturally make a decision after weighing the pros and cons.
“No management company would want me.” Chen Ling spoke these words lightly, a faint smile playing at the corner of her mouth.
Let’s not even talk about what her reputation was at the moment, just the sheer amount of high-interest debt she owed was shocking enough.
“I might consider representing you, but you’d have to let me know first whether saving you from the mire is worth the effort.” Meng Jiahe’s expression was serious.
Through Chen Ling, she saw traces of Sang Qiao and Fu Xing from the past–two artists she had personally managed. One decidedly abandoned fame at the height of his career, while the other betrayed her at his peak and even trampled on her on his way out.
Meng Jiahe couldn’t help but feel intimidated. The idea of managing artists made her uneasy, and Chen Ling was a promising talent, as well as the star she adored. She didn’t want to see Chen Ling disappear without a trace.
“I’ve already lost my value,” Chen Ling said, her eyes dropping, fingers clenched tightly.
If only it had been a bit earlier… that would have been nice.
“Your talent and ambition are where your value lies. If it’s convenient for you, I need you to tell me why you disguised yourself as a man to join a boy band audition and what’s going on with those usurious loans, how you got into debt.”
Meng Jiahe watched Chen Ling’s fair, delicate face with patience. Her short hair, damp with sweat, clung to her forehead, and the frustrated expression of a defeated puppy made Meng Jiahe’s heart ache.
She remembered following the show before, when Chen Ling’s smile was always radiant and beaming, even when hurt, she would joke and make everyone laugh, insisting she was fine despite clearly enduring pain.
“Both bosses of Rose Entertainment are here. As long as there are no issues with you, they can completely help you,” Shangguan Yuan said, joining the conversation at a leisurely pace.
Sang Qiao remained silent, transparent throughout the conversation, which implicitly meant agreement.
Chen Ling clenched her hand, “I needed money. Our company has many female artists, and I didn’t get a chance for those resources, so I had to take a risk and try for the boy band.”
She never felt inferior to those female artists in terms of talent. She was indignant and unwilling to accept it, yet she was also powerless.
“As for the usurious loans… it’s an old story. The Chen Family, which once stood shoulder to shoulder with the Si Family, is my family. After we went bankrupt, my parents couldn’t withstand the pressure and they left.”
Chen Ling’s voice trembled slightly as she unconsciously dug her fingers into the palm of her hand. The sensation of going from a Miss to the bottom of the pit overnight was far from pleasant.
But she was learning to survive, to pay off debts. Her parents were decent people; they wouldn’t rest in peace below if the debts weren’t settled.
“Are you the young Miss of the Chen Family, Chen Qiuyuan?” Meng Jiahe’s mind vaguely recalled something.
She had attended the Chen Family’s birthday party when she was fifteen. Back then, the Chen Family was an influential figure, with nearly half of the business tycoons attending. And when Chen Qiuyuan arrived at the event, lavished with admiration and surrounded by stars, the love in her parents’ eyes was profound.
Watching that scene, she felt like a stray cat gazing at a house cat, because in her childhood, she had never been loved as passionately.
Hearing her long-forgotten name, Chen Ling’s dormant mind seemed to awaken.
“Yes, after my family went bankrupt, I changed my name to Chen Ling, starting from zero.”
“Look forward, with your current situation, my advice is to tell the truth to everyone. Otherwise, you won’t be able to make a clear explanation, and there will always be people who will never let go of your past,” Meng Jiahe said, patting Chen Ling’s shoulder, filled with pity. She never could have imagined the person she had envied and looked up to as a child would come into her life this way.
“I… don’t want to bring up the past. Would you still consider signing me?” Chen Ling asked tentatively, a flicker of pain crossing her eyes. She knew that if she revealed her past, the fans would empathize and her following would grow.
But she didn’t want to attract attention that way, didn’t want to reopen her own wounds.
Meng Jiahe was taken aback for a moment, instinctively turning to look at Sang Qiao, because if Chen Ling didn’t clarify the situation, the backlash from the netizens would also be directed at Rose Entertainment.
Their company was almost scandal-free, their artists squeaky clean.
